Piszczek signs 2020 Borussia Dortmund extension.

The Polish full-back, who signed for BVB in 2010, looks set to end his career with the Bundesliga giants
Lukasz Piszczek has agreed a contract extension with Borussia Dortmund, committing himself to the Bundesliga club until June 2020.
The 32-year-old’s new terms bolt a further 12 months on to his previous deal at Signal Iduna Park, which he agreed last April. Poland international Piszczek joined Dortmund from Hertha Berlin in 2010 and has made 290 appearances in all competitions.He is one of the remaining members of the side that won back-to-back Bundesliga titles under Jurgen Klopp in 2010-11 and 2011-12.

“We are delighted to – after Marco Reus – tie another player to our club for long term who identifies absolutely with Borussia Dortmund,” said chief executive Hans-Joachim Watzke.

Piszczek said: “I am not a native of Dortmund, but this club and these fans have grown so dear to me over the years that I feel like a real Borussia fan and have never felt the desire to want to leave BVB, I would like to end my career in Dortmund and look forward to many, many more emotional moments here.”
